Toyota RAV4 key system notes (what usually changes the job)

The RAV4 SUV can use a basic remote (lock/unlock only), a Remote Key (a turn-key key with an electronic chip and remote), or a Smart Key (push-to-start proximity fob). The right approach depends on the exact year, trim, and market, so compatibility is confirmed from the vehicle and the key/fob data before any cutting or programming begins.

Key and lock anatomy on the RAV4 SUV

Ignition cylinder or start button

Turn-key ignitions use a mechanical cylinder; push-to-start uses a start button and proximity authentication.

Door locks

Mechanical key entry still matters for dead-fob or dead-vehicle-battery situations.

Key blade

The cut metal blade (when present) must match your door/ignition mechanical code.

Transponder chip

Electronic ID used by the immobilizer to authorize starting on chipped-key systems.

Key fob receiver

Receives remote signals; Smart Key vehicles also use proximity antennas for key detection.

Lock mechanism

Wear or damage can cause hard-turning keys, sticking locks, or inconsistent operation.

OEM vs aftermarket electronics

Aftermarket shells and blades can work well when matched correctly, but the electronics (FCC ID/chip family) must be compatible and reprogrammable for the RAV4 SUV.

Dead fob battery vs dead vehicle battery

“Key not detected” symptoms can come from a weak fob coin cell, a weak 12V vehicle battery, or an incompatible fob. A quick voltage check can prevent wasted programming attempts.

Compatibility by year for Toyota RAV4 keys (typical)

Years (context) Key system (typical) Notes
1994-2000 Remote (no immobilizer listed) Multiple remote variants exist; the exact remote and FCC information is confirmed from the vehicle/key data before replacement.
2000-2005 Remote (no immobilizer listed) Common remote families include HYQ12BAN; remote-only systems differ from Remote Key and Smart Key setups.
2005-2012 Smart Key / push-to-start (Toyota G/H family) Smart Key pairing is commonly performed via OBD; chip family and FCC details are cross-checked and then confirmed for your vehicle.
2012-2018 Remote Key (Toyota G/H immobilizer) Turn-key with a chip + remote; OBD programming is typically supported (examples include ID74-H with FCC 12BEL/12BDM or GQ4-52T).
2012-2018 Smart Key / push-to-start (Toyota Smart Key / H-system) Push-button start proximity fob; OBD enrollment is typically supported (examples include chip 8A-A8 with FCC 14FBA).
2018-2026 Smart Key / push-to-start (8A smart key family) Late-model Smart Key variants exist (examples include FCC 14FBC); chip and FCC details are cross-checked and then confirmed for your vehicle.

Pricing for Toyota RAV4 key work

Pricing on the RAV4 SUV depends heavily on whether you need a Remote Key (turn-key with chip), a Smart Key (push-to-start proximity), or a remote-only replacement, plus whether you still have a working key. In the USA and Canada, the biggest price swing is usually “spare key” vs “all keys lost,” because all-keys-lost work often requires immobilizer setup steps in addition to cutting.

Industry-typical ranges (not a quote): Remote Key spare (dealer $200-$500; mobile locksmith $100-$250) and all keys lost (dealer $300-$650; mobile locksmith $175-$375). Smart Key spare (dealer $250-$400; mobile locksmith $125-$250) and all keys lost (dealer $350-$550; mobile locksmith $200-$350). Prices shown are $USD; Canadian customers pay the equivalent in CAD. Exact pricing is confirmed at dispatch.

Factor Cost impact
Spare key with one working key Usually lower, because the vehicle can often accept an additional enrolled key/fob.
All keys lost Usually higher, because the vehicle must be originated for a new key and tested end-to-end.
Smart Key / push-to-start Usually higher due to proximity authentication, fob cost, and immobilizer pairing.
Customer-supplied fob Depends on compatibility and whether the fob is new and reprogrammable for the vehicle.
Emergency timing or remote location May affect service call cost, especially across wide coverage areas in the USA and Canada.
Vehicle-side issue (battery, ignition) May require diagnosis before key work can be completed or verified.

Final pricing is confirmed after the vehicle year, key type, location, authorization, and compatibility are reviewed.

All keys lost

On the RAV4 SUV, Remote Key and Smart Key systems often require immobilizer pairing; we start with authorization checks, then identify the exact key family before cutting/enrolling.

Key turns, won’t start

A worn blade, chip mismatch, or immobilizer issue can cause a no-start even when the key turns; we verify the key type and test start authorization.

Fob works, engine doesn’t

If lock/unlock works but the engine won’t start, the vehicle may not be seeing the transponder/proximity ID; we check compatibility and enrollment status.

Push-to-start not detecting

For Smart Key RAV4 configurations, a “no detection” symptom often points to fob power, vehicle 12V power, or an incompatible fob that can’t be paired.

Online key uncertainty

Online listings can be close-but-not-correct; we match FCC/chip family and confirm the part is reprogrammable before any job proceeds.

“Key not detected” diagnostic

We check fob battery, vehicle 12V battery, fob family compatibility, and potential start-system faults before attempting Smart Key pairing.

Six ways to lower total cost

Make a spare before you’re at zero

A spare Remote Key or Smart Key for the RAV4 SUV is usually less complex than an all-keys-lost situation.

Confirm push-to-start vs turn-key

Smart Key (push-to-start) and Remote Key (turn-key) use different parts and programming paths; confirming this early helps avoid wrong-part purchases.

Avoid unknown aftermarket parts

If you bring your own fob, choose a known, reprogrammable unit; used/refurbished fobs are commonly locked to another vehicle.

Have the vehicle accessible

Clear access to the vehicle and a safe work area reduces delays and avoids extra access work.

Stabilize vehicle voltage

Low 12V voltage can cause enrollment failures on Smart Key systems; stabilizing power helps the programming session complete cleanly.

Schedule non-emergency when possible

Non-emergency scheduling can reduce the chance of a higher service-call cost, especially across large coverage areas in the USA and Canada.
